The story of our court begins in the faded sunlight of the late 1940s. In those post-war years, a handful of resident families—driven by a shared love for these woods and a desire for fellowship—pooled their resources to carve a place for play out of the wild. It wasn't just a project of asphalt and net; it was a gift to the future, built on the generosity of neighbors who believed in the value of a shared clearing.
As the decades drifted by like falling leaves, the court weathered many seasons. While it saw several renewals, there were long stretches where the forest seemed to reclaim its own. The surface grew weathered and cracked, and for many years, the court sat in a silent state of disrepair, a quiet relic of summers past that had become all but unusable for the game.
However, the spirit of the Wilderness is nothing if not resilient. In the Spring of 2020, as the woods began to bloom, the court underwent a grand awakening supported by gracious donations from many residents. This latest restoration didn't just heal the old wounds of the pavement; it expanded our horizons by welcoming two vibrant Pickleball courts into the fold, blending a new popular tradition with our historic grounds.
The journey continues this year. To ensure this gathering place remains a jewel of our community, the court will be professionally resurfaced in the Spring of 2026. This upcoming renewal is made possible by the dedicated contributions of our members through the Wilderness Association dues. Together, we are ensuring that the rhythmic "pop" of the ball and the laughter of friends will echo through our trees for generations to come.
